Quintin Darby—September 19, 2024
Got these for my tokens, and they work perfect. Sleeves are robust and exactly as advertised. HOWEVER these are bigger than “standard” sleeves by about a millimeter (makes sense since they’re for TRIPLE SLEEVING cards) and this extra material caused my tokens to not fit in my little token box smoothly. Also they are Matte on one side, which doesn’t affect clarity or readability of your cards but if you like things to be symmetrical for your double sided cards it will bother you. (It says matte on the package so… yup as advertised this is all user error Lolol) I now know you want “STANDARD” sleeves for double sleeving and “OUTER” sleeves for triple sleeving. Also you want just “clear” for tokens and NOT “matte” Needlessly confusing in my humble opinion, but I’m also not the sharpest shovel in the shed lol. Thanks for coming to my Ted talk. Read more

Albireo—September 11, 2023
Edit: with the release of the gamegenic bastion there’s a perfect deckbox for these. The quality/shuffle feels I better than most alternatives, but they are a good deal thicker than others. A 5 star for me fwould be something slightly thinner with the same excellent durability and shuffle feel. But these are my go-to right now They are far more durable than my last batch of KMC Character Guard hyper mattes but they are also significantly thicker for a double sleeved deck and don't fit in most large deckboxes. (Gamegenic XL). ONLY quality box I could find that fit was Ultimate Guard 133 sidewinder line, as they were also too tall for the 133 Boulder and would not close. It's a shame they're too thick/tall because the durability is so good Read more
